How to prepare for a luxury cruise

With a little planning ahead of time and these tips for a good preparation for a good cruise vacation, surely it would be one of the experience that would be most wonderful and memorable.
-
Know your cruise
The good thing is that information about certain cruise ships and the travel experience one can get from it is accessible easily with the Internet. People post their own experience while on cruise and cruise companies show details on all the options and itineraries of a cruise. Information may also include the things that you can and can’t bring, the ports to be visited and time of arrival and departure and the options that you can do while on shore the port like road trips, mall tours and a lot more.
-
Study all your options and take time to decide
Selecting and planning a cruise can be a little tiring and hard as there are lots of good options that you can consider as there are different options for different cruise lines and pricing as well. The things that you need to ask your self are:
-
where do you want to go
-
what do you expect to see and do while on board and on ship ports
You need to consider your expectations and desires to match it well to be able to land on the right cruise.
-
Consider experiences from other travelers
If you know someone who has been on a cruise or two, you can ask for the experiences that they had and on what to expect on a cruise and surely you will get a good help from them as they have first hand experience. Surely they will tell you stories as having a cruise experience is something that is always exciting to share to others and it will be unforgettable. As mentioned earlier, you can also locate stories with pictures on the Internet through web blogs and chat rooms and forums.
-
Search for promotions and specials
Just like other traveling options, cruise line companies also market their services to attract more passengers and fill up the ship. This will surely include promos for discounts and specials for the passengers. A lot of cruise ships offer fantastic promos that can save the passengers hundreds of dollars but still offers the complete luxury experience. You can take your time searching for this promotions and seek out which will work best for you.
Do remember that enjoyment and relaxation are the key component of a cruise so take all the time that you need in properly planning for your cruise and leave all the stress behind before you board the ship.
Would Cruising Be The Fun Thing To Do?

Are you thinking of a good thing to do this summer but your not yet sure what activity would be the best thing for you and your family? Cruising is one of the activity that most people choose during this summer and with the availability of cruise ships and their destinations, surely there would be a cruise for everyone.
A good cruise is not just an experience on a boat and it is more than just a journey. Being on a luxury ship whilst traveling the wonders of the world and the seas is one of the best way to pamper yourself and explore the world.
By being on a cruise, you wouldn’t have to drive or sit on a plane for hours before reaching on your one fixed destination and carry all of your luggages from one spot to another. Think about it, all you have to do is to relax and enjoy the breeze of the sea and be pampered by the luxurious service offered by cruise lines.
One of the attractions of a cruise is the great entertainment and good food. Since most crews on a cruise ship comes from the different parts of the world, surely service would be spectacular. You wouldn’t have to worry because this entertainment and meals are included in the package of your cruise, meaning, you wouldn’t really have to spend that much when you are on a boat.
Activities on a cruise ship runs for 24 hours, 7 days a week (well, that is if you would be cruising for more than a week). Modern cruise ships are equipped with state-of-the-art technology for entertainment:on board theaters, gym, spa, pool and bar and game room are some of the few facilities that a passenger could use during the cruise. This of course is also included on the package that one would pay for before the cruise.
Aside from all the fun activities that one can do on board the ship, the destination of the cruise is also one of the attractions of a cruise. Cruises stop at different post of call depending on the itinerary of the travel, that is something that you would see before going on board. A passenger can stay on board during this stop or explore each destination as long as they are in schedule with the ships departure.
Shore activities are also offered for the passengers for a different cost of course and this may include snorkeling, diving, or beach excursion and also may include helicopter tours and road trips using dog sleds for the adventurous. Bus tours and shopping on shore activities are also offered to those less adventuresome.

New Cruise Ships and Job Opportunities

Cruise lines are one of the biggest and fastest trend in tourism. The demand for new cruise ships has been increasing rapidly as more tourists prefer relaxing while on cruise and the need for cruise line employees are growing as well to provide better and faster services to the passengers.
Here are a few details about new cruise ships to be launched in 2009 along with some information on how many crew ship positions would be available.
Royal Caribbean Cruise Lines
Ship: Oasis of the sea
Launch Date: November 2009
Tour: Caribbean
Passengers: 6400
Cruise Crew Needed: 1650
Description: Includes an AquaTheater, two climbing walls and the first on board zip line and carousel, Oasis of the Seas will be the worlds largest ship.
Carnival Cruise Lines
Ship: Carnival Dream
Launch Date: September 21, 2009
Tour: Mediterranean, Caribbean
Passengers: 3646
Cruise Crew Needed: 1367
Description: A completely new design for Carnival and will be the largest Carnival Ship. Ensuring passenger comfort and best cruise experience as cruise ship crew ratio to passenger will be one for every 2.6 passenger.
Celebrity Cruises
Ship: Celebrity Equinox
Launch Date: Summer, 2009
Tour: North Europe, Mediterranean, Caribbean
Passengers: 2850
Cruise Crew Needed: 1500
Description: Offers a more spacious cabins than Celebrity ships, improvement in luxury and comfort is promised as one crew would be attending to passengers with a ratio of 1 crew for 2 passenger.
Silversea Cruises
Ship: Silver Spirit
Launch Date: December 2009
Tour: Worldwide
Passengers: 540
Cruise Crew Needed: 410
Description: Currently under construction at Fincantieri’s Ancona shipyard in Italy will become the company’s largest luxury vessel on its launch sometime December 2009.
Pearl Seas Cruises
Ship: Ship Unnamed
Launch Date: June 2009
Tour: Europe and Caribbean
Passengers: 210
Cruise Crew Needed: 135
Description: Second new build ship from new cruise company.
The Yachts of Seabourn
Ship: Seabourn Odyssey
Launch Date: June 2009
Tour: Worldwide
Passengers: 450
Cruise Crew Needed: 330
Description: With a size in GRT (Gross Register Tonnage) of 32,000, this new build ship is larger by standard of the Seabourn company. Even though more passengers would be accommodated, the same ratio will be the same for the crew to guest as it will still be one crew for every 1.5 guests.
Viking River Cruise
Ship: Viking Legend
Launch Date: May 2009
Tour: Grand European Tour
Passengers: 189
Cruise Crew Needed: 50
Description: Cruising along The Rhine, Main and Danube rivers as it sails from Amsterdam to Budapest, Viking Legend will be the longest in the Viking River Cruise fleet and one of the most state of the art river vessels.
AIDA Cruises
Ship: AIDAluna
Launch Date: April 2009
Tour: Europe
Passengers: 2050
Cruise Crew Needed: 1100
Description: Second new build from AIDA Cruises
Costa Cruises
Ship: Costa Luminosa
Launch Date: May 2009
Tour: Mediterranean, Arctic, North Europe, Atlantic Islands
Passengers: 2850
Cruise Crew Needed: 1500
Description: Although most cruise lines are devoted in making their vessels bigger, Costa Luminosa would be a new and smaller ship but will be better in contemporary design using technology to provide light and color effects on board.
Ship: Costa Pacifica
Launch Date: June 2009
Tour: Mediterranean
Passengers: 3780
Cruise Crew Needed: 1000
Description: One of the largest new Costa Cruises ships giving a ratio of one crew for every 2.8 passengers for better service.
Pearl Seas Cruises
Ship: Pearl Mist
Launch Date: First Quarter 2009
Tour: Canda, USA, Caribbean
Passengers: 210
Description: First cruise ship from new luxury line Pear Seas
MCS Cruises
Ship: Splendida
Launch Date: June 2009
Tour: Mediterranean
Passengers: 3300
Cruise Crew Needed: 1325
Description: One of MSC’s largest ships will offer a ratio of one crew to every 2.5 passengers.
With the addition of these twelve cruise ships to roam the oceans and seas, an estimated of 9500 to 10000 cruise ship jobs would be available before the ships delivers on its set date of launch.
